What to Expect From Sober Living Homes in Mount Gilead
A sober house often runs on clear expectations that help residents stay consistent. That can include shared chores, house meetings, and accountability practices designed to support safety and stability. Accountability practices can include check-ins and, in some homes, screening policies designed to keep the environment safe and supportive.
- A predictable routine with guidelines that support a calm environment.
- Community standards like chores and shared space expectations.
- Accountability and safety practices, which may include check-ins or screening.

Types of Sober Living Homes in Mount Gilead
Operators vary in how homes are managed. Some recovery houses are peer-run, while others have more formal policies and support systems. A NARR-informed approach can help you understand different levels of structure.

What It Costs for Sober Living in Mount Gilead
Costs vary by home, but many residences charge weekly or monthly fees and may require a deposit at move-in. Fees often cover utilities and basic house support, and operators can explain what is included.

Recovery House Certification in North Carolina
In North Carolina, the North Carolina Association of Recovery Residences (NCARR) serves as the certifying agency for sober living homes. As a NARR affiliate, NCARR ensures residences maintain structured environments that promote recovery and community reintegration.
